Romanian Police Break Up a Phishing Cybercrime Gang

The Romanian police, along with the US FBI, have broken up a major bank fraud cybercrime gang. The gang created fake online banking websites, and lured consumers to these sites with fake phishing emails. When consumers entered their usernames and passwords, the thieves were able to log into their real bank accounts and drain them of funds. 20 individuals were arrested. They are alleged of stealing over 300,000 euros from online bank accounts.
